Output 63c8ee17891dd6fb91ff2d5c3cd0a2c95434efcd279b50790edacef9d1890404:6

value
714440
script pubkey
OP_0 OP_PUSHBYTES_20 66966cad2aacb23f454ee90f810851aef85282fb
address
bc1qv6txetf24jer732way8czzz34mu99qhm7axeq4
transaction
63c8ee17891dd6fb91ff2d5c3cd0a2c95434efcd279b50790edacef9d1890404